Transaction 1a70086c15d8512a53c7dd3b6615bc6ed43e7ec2288cf23758768d082301e8fc
1 Input
1 Output
-
1a70086c15d8512a53c7dd3b6615bc6ed43e7ec2288cf23758768d082301e8fc:0
- value
- 17558569
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23b274adef42b810f8548c4af01924671f870bc8 OP_EQUAL
- address
- 34wmMakXPuF35op7GU7VSGG3r5Jt7178Ju